After the roaring success of last year’s premiere, the second instalment of “Tomorrow’s Champions by Holsteiner” is scheduled to be held on 5 September 5, when 27 fascinating foals will be put up for auction sale at the new Warendorf Riding Club.
The facility is in immediate vicinity to the DOKR grounds, and the catalogue will include numerous lots equally interesting for breeding and sport purposes.
Supreme ‘super sires’ such as Casall and Chacco-Blue will be sending as many as two offspring apiece, as will the newly crowned European champion, Ermitage Kalone. Sires such as Emerald, Clarimo, Million Dollar, or Conthargos are represented by offspring, as well.
With the influence of the U line steadyily on the rise – not only in Holstein, but also far beyond – it is not surprising that Untouchable, his son Uriko, and the latter’s son, United Way, who is sending three foals, will be represented in this collection. One of them is, for example, a full sister to Olympic stallion, Uricas vd Kattevennen.
